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Exploring Seaforth & Litherland Train Station

Seaforth & Litherland train station, nestled in the lively landscape of Merseyside, serves as a gateway for both locals and tourists alike. Whether you're commuting to Liverpool Central or embarking on an adventure to Southport, this station offers a convenient start to your journey. Opened in 1905, it has been a quintessential part of Merseyside's transport network, connecting the community with major cities and surrounding areas.

Facilities and Amenities at Seaforth & Litherland

The station provides essential facilities to ensure passengers have a smooth and comfortable journey. The ticket office operates from early morning till midnight on weekdays and weekends, although ticket machines are not available. However, tickets purchased online can easily be collected from the ticket office. Accessibility is prioritized here with step-free access throughout, and ramps are available for train access. Unfortunately, despite full station access, there aren't any accessible ticket machines or toilets, although assistance can be requested via the Passenger Assist service.

For those traveling by car, the station offers a free car park with 48 spaces, including 5 dedicated to accessible parking. Cycling enthusiasts can also benefit from 34 bicycle storage spaces. Though there are no shops or refreshment areas at the station, Seaforth & Litherland ensures a secure environment with CCTV monitoring across the station.

Onward Travel Options

Connecting with other transport modes is straightforward. Although there's no direct taxi rank, the nearby bus services ensure seamless travel to your next destination. For precise bus routes or schedules, passengers can visit Merseytravel or contact Traveline. Additionally, for travelers needing to catch a flight,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is accessible from Liverpool South Parkway station via the 86A or 80A bus, with tickets available that cover both train and bus segments.

The station also accommodates rail replacement services, with pick-up points at Seaforth Road, making it easy during planned maintenance or unexpected disruptions.

Welcome to Longbeck Train Station

Located in the scenic borough of Redcar and Cleveland, Longbeck train station is a hidden gem for travelers seeking a peaceful rail journey. Whether you’re commuting for work, planning a trip with family, or exploring the nearby towns, Longbeck offers a simple and effective gateway to your next adventure. With easy routes to vibrant destinations such as Middlesbrough, Saltburn, and others, the station serves as a significant travel hub despite its charmingly low profile.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Although quaint in size, Longbeck train station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ure your journey is smooth and convenient. While it does not have a staffed ticket office, it provides 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. These ticket machines are accessible, located conveniently at the station entrance. Furthermore, an induction loop is available to assist passengers with hearing impairments.

Accessibility is a key feature at Longbeck, boasting step-free access to both platforms to accommodate passengers with mobility challenges. It’s categorized as a B-level station, with level access possible via a crossing. For those wishing to stay connected, unfortunately, the station does not offer public Wi-Fi or pay phones, so it's best to plan your digital connectivity ahead of your visit.

Onward Travel Possibilities

Getting to and from Longbeck can be versatile, with options extending well beyond train travel. Though it lacks immediate bus access, Rail Replacement Services operate nearby, with pick-up and drop-off points near the level crossing – a convenient option during service disruptions. For private transport, you can arrange a taxi via Northern Railway’s Cab4You service. Although there's currently no bicycle hire available directly at the station, there is provision for bicycle storage on site, making cycling a viable option for the environment-conscious traveler.
